X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=configure.ac;h=360401f04f57b552987710f2bccfc6f9e907cc40;hb=1d058b0bac42aa38b19762fcfaca64ff8c7608fd;hp=a98c8fbe893f824fbec0d25ab2f2ad2da38ef194;hpb=419f09f804d83c003021d4ec7be97a6889ef960c;p=flightgear.git diff --git a/configure.ac b/configure.ac index a98c8fbe8..360401f04 100644 --- a/configure.ac +++ b/configure.ac @@ -10,7 +10,7 @@ dnl Require at least automake 2.52 AC_PREREQ(2.52) dnl Initialize the automake stuff -AM_INIT_AUTOMAKE(FlightGear, 0.9.2) +AM_INIT_AUTOMAKE(FlightGear, 0.9.3-pre1) dnl Checks for programs. AC_PROG_MAKE_SET @@ -110,17 +110,13 @@ if test "x$with_plib" != "x" ; then EXTRA_DIRS="${EXTRA_DIRS} $with_plib" fi -# specify the metakit location -AC_ARG_WITH(metakit, [ --with-metakit=PREFIX Specify the prefix path to metakit]) - -if test "x$with_metakit" != "x" ; then - echo "metakit prefix is $with_metakit" - EXTRA_DIRS="${EXTRA_DIRS} $with_metakit" -fi - dnl Used by JSBSim to conditionally compile in fgfs interface code AC_DEFINE([FGFS], 1, [Define so that JSBSim compiles in 'library' mode]) +dnl Used to controll whether clouds3d should be compiled in or not +AC_DEFINE([FG_USE_CLOUDS_3D], 1, [Define to use 3D cloud support]) +AM_CONDITIONAL(FG_USE_CLOUDS_3D, test "x" = "x") + # Check for MS Windows environment AC_CHECK_HEADER(windows.h) @@ -238,11 +234,11 @@ base_LIBS="$LIBS" dnl check for glut location AC_CHECK_HEADER(GL/glut.h) if test "x$ac_cv_header_GL_glut_h" = "xyes"; then - AC_DEFINE([GLUT_H], "GL/glut.h", [Define as glut.h include location]) + AC_DEFINE([FG_GLUT_H], , [Define as glut.h include location]) else AC_CHECK_HEADER(GLUT/glut.h) if test "x$ac_cv_header_GLUT_glut_h" = "xyes"; then - AC_DEFINE([GLUT_H], , [Define as glut.h include location]) + AC_DEFINE([FG_GLUT_H], , [Define as glut.h include location]) else echo "Neither GL/glut.h nor GLUT/glut.h found. Cannot continue" exit @@ -391,54 +387,6 @@ if test "x$have_plib_psl" = "xyes"; then [Define if plib version is new enough to provide "PSL"]) fi -dnl Check for MetaKit -AC_CHECK_HEADER(mk4.h) -if test "x$ac_cv_header_mk4_h" != "xyes"; then - echo - echo "MetaKit library not found." - echo - echo "If your OS does not provide an installable package for MetaKit" - echo "you will have to compile and install it first yourself. A copy" - echo "of metakit-$(VERSION).tar.gz is included with SimGear. You will" - echo "have to untar this source code, and follow it's included instructions" - echo "to compile and install on your system." - echo - echo "configure aborted." - exit -fi - -AC_MSG_CHECKING([for metakit 2.4.3 or newer]) -saved_LIBS="$LIBS" -LIBS="$saved_LIBS -lmk4" -AC_TRY_RUN([ -#include - -#define MIN_MK4_VERSION 243 - -int main() { - int major, minor, micro; - - if ( d4_MetaKitLibraryVersion < MIN_MK4_VERSION ) { - return -1; - } - - return 0; -} - -], - AC_MSG_RESULT(yes), - [AC_MSG_RESULT(wrong version); - AC_MSG_ERROR([ - -Install metakit 2.4.3 or later first. - -Or, the compiler may not be finding your libmk4.so library. -Please check the config.log file for specific details of the -failure if you believe you have the correct metakit version. -Also, look up this issue in the FlightGear FAQ.])], - AC_MSG_RESULT(yes) -) - dnl Check for the presence of SimGear AC_CHECK_HEADER(simgear/version.h) if test "x$ac_cv_header_simgear_version_h" != "xyes"; then @@ -452,7 +400,7 @@ if test "x$ac_cv_header_simgear_version_h" != "xyes"; then exit fi -AC_MSG_CHECKING([for simgear 0.3.3 or newer]) +AC_MSG_CHECKING([for simgear 0.3.4 or newer]) AC_TRY_RUN([ #include @@ -463,7 +411,7 @@ AC_TRY_RUN([ #define MIN_MAJOR 0 #define MIN_MINOR 3 -#define MIN_MICRO 3 +#define MIN_MICRO 4 int main() { int major, minor, micro;